Transaction 0508199510fa70bdb1c7f8e31ca3d7990894e85e990d95eb4490fdefb4be8bf4

6 Input
2 Outputs
  • 0508199510fa70bdb1c7f8e31ca3d7990894e85e990d95eb4490fdefb4be8bf4:0
  • value  1034960
    address  1B5fRLNfSKvRv5V7aPgRLetJ3gTmg87xib
  • 0508199510fa70bdb1c7f8e31ca3d7990894e85e990d95eb4490fdefb4be8bf4:1
  • value  4669276
    address  14b2k3NUyr9tMmEFiKW8yVuep4NFNRHE2J